Understanding Inner Coated Block Bottom Bags

An inner coated block bottom bag provides a sturdy yet flexible option for packaging. The inner coating adds an additional layer of protection against moisture, light, and other environmental factors that may affect the product inside. This makes it a prime choice for industries ranging from food products to pharmaceuticals.

Expert Insights on Key Considerations

1. Material Selection

According to Sarah James, a materials engineer at PackTech Solutions, “The choice of material in an inner coated block bottom bag is crucial. It determines not only the durability of the bag but also its ability to preserve the contents.” She recommends evaluating factors such as barrier properties and the environmental conditions the packaging will face.

2. Product Compatibility

Food packaging consultant Mark Thompson emphasizes the importance of product compatibility. He notes, “For perishable items, the inner coating can make or break the shelf life. Ensure that the coating used does not react with the contents, especially for food items.” He encourages businesses to conduct compatibility tests before finalizing their packaging choices.

3. Cost Efficiency

Cost is often a determining factor in packaging decisions. Jessica Liu from the Packaging Association advises, “Consider the overall cost versus the benefits. While inner coated block bottom bags may be slightly more expensive than standard bags, the enhanced protection and longer shelf life can lead to fewer losses from spoilage.” Businesses should perform a cost-benefit analysis to understand the long-term advantages of investing in quality packaging.

4. Customization Opportunities

Branding is essential in differentiating products on the shelf. Expert designer Tom Reynolds highlights, “Inner coated block bottom bags can be customized in terms of size, color, and graphics, which can enhance brand recognition. Investing in this customization can provide significant returns through increased customer engagement.”

5. Environmental Impact

In today's eco-conscious market, sustainability is a priority. Sustainability expert Laura Green shares, “Choosing materials that are recyclable or biodegradable can enhance your brand's reputation. Look for inner coated block bottom bags made from sustainable materials to appeal to environmentally conscious consumers.”
